Hadith 1521

نا يَعْقُوبُ بْنُ إِبْرَاهِيمَ الدَّوْرَقِيُّ ، حَدَّثَنَا ابْنُ أَبِي حَازِمٍ ، أَخْبَرَنِي أَبِي ، عَنْ سَهْلٍ أَنَّهُ جَاءَهُ نَفَرٌ يَتَمَارَوْنَ فِي الْمِنْبَرِ مِنْ أَيِّ عُودٍ هُوَ ؟ وَمَنْ عَمِلَهُ ؟ فَقَالَ سَهْلٌ : أَمَا وَاللَّهِ إِنِّي لأَعْرِفُ مِنْ أَيِّ عُودٍ هُوَ ، وَمَنْ عَمِلَهُ ، وَرَأَيْتُ رَسُولَ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 أَوَّلَ يَوْمٍ قَامَ عَلَيْهِ ، أَرْسَلَ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 إِلَى فُلانَةَ ، قَالَ : إِنَّهُ لَيُسَمِّيهَا يَوْمَئِذٍ ، وَنَسِيتُ اسْمَهَا : " أَنْ مُرِي غُلامَكِ النَّجَّارَ يَعْمَلْ لِي أَعْوَادًا أُكَلِّمِ النَّاسَ عَلَيْهَا " ، فَعَمِلَ هَذِهِ الثَّلاثَ الدَّرَجَاتِ مِنْ طَرْفَاءِ الْغَابَةِ ، وَقَدْ رَأَيْتُ رَسُولَ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 قَامَ عَلَيْهِ ، فَكَبَّرَ ، فَكَبَّرَ النَّاسُ خَلْفَهُ ، ثُمَّ رَكَعَ ، وَرَكَعَ النَّاسُ ، ثُمَّ رَفَعَ ، وَنَزَلَ الْقَهْقَرِيَّ ، ثُمَّ سَجَدَ فِي أَصْلِ الْمِنْبَرِ ، ثُمَّ عَادَ حَتَّى فَرَغَ مِنْ آخِرِ صَلاتِهِ ، ثُمَّ أَقْبَلَ عَلَيْهِمْ ، فَقَالَ : " إِنَّمَا صَنَعْتُ هَذَا لِتَأْتَمُّوا بِي ، وَتَعَلَّمُوا صَلاتِي "
It is narrated from Sayyiduna Sahl (may Allah be pleased with him) that some people came to him who were disputing about what kind of wood the Prophet’s pulpit was made from and who had made it. Sayyiduna Sahl (may Allah be pleased with him) said: “Be aware, by Allah! I know very well what kind of wood it was made from and who made it, and I saw the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ings be upon him) standing on it on the first day. The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ings be upon him) sent a message to such-and-such woman.” Abu Hazim says: “Sayyiduna Sahl (may Allah be pleased with him) mentioned the name of that woman that day, but I have forgotten it, that she should order her carpenter slave to make a pulpit with steps for me so that I may stand on it and address the people.” She made three steps from the wood of the tamarisk tree at the place of Ghaba. And I saw the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ings be upon him) stand on it and say Allahu Akbar (and begin the prayer). The noble Companions (may Allah be pleased with them) also said the takbir behind him (forming rows). Then the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) bowed (in ruku‘) on the pulpit and the people also bowed. Then he raised his head from ruku‘ and stepped down backwards, then prostrated at the base of the pulpit. Then the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) climbed the pulpit again until he completed his prayer. Then he turned to the noble Companions (may Allah be pleased with them) and said: “I did this so that you may follow me and learn the way I pray.”
Hadith Reference صحيح ابن خزيمه / كتاب الإمامة فى الصلاة وما فيها من السنن مختصر من كتاب المسند / 1521
Hadith Takhrij صحيح بخاري
